Epic Games Has Added More AI NPCs to Fortnite
Two new AI NPCs are available in Fortnite's LEGO Brick Life mode until June 12. The AI Darth Vader NPC from the Galactic Battle mini-season interacted with players using James Earl Jones' voice.
